虚拟机linux共享目录,深入探讨VMware虚拟机共享文件Linux路径的实现与优化
- 综合资讯
- 2024-10-27 07:10:07
- 2

深入解析VMware虚拟机Linux共享目录实现,涵盖文件路径配置、优化策略及性能提升方法,助您高效管理虚拟机间文件共享。...
深入解析VMware虚拟机Linux共享目录实现,涵盖文件路径配置、优化策略及性能提升方法,助您高效管理虚拟机间文件共享。
随着虚拟化技术的不断发展,VMware虚拟机已经成为许多企业及个人用户的选择,在VMware虚拟机中,共享文件是一个非常有用的功能,可以让虚拟机与宿主机之间实现文件传输,本文将详细介绍如何在VMware虚拟机中实现Linux共享目录,并针对共享路径进行优化。
二、VMware虚拟机共享文件Linux路径的实现
1、安装VMware Tools
在VMware虚拟机中,首先需要安装VMware Tools,VMware Tools是一个增强虚拟机性能的工具包,其中包含了共享文件、虚拟网络等组件,以下是安装VMware Tools的步骤:
(1)在虚拟机中打开“虚拟机”菜单,选择“安装VMware Tools”。
(2)按照提示完成安装过程。
2、创建共享目录
在宿主机上,创建一个共享目录,用于存放需要共享的文件,以下是在Linux系统中创建共享目录的示例:
mkdir -p /home/user/share
3、设置共享权限
为了确保虚拟机可以访问共享目录,需要在宿主机上设置共享权限,以下是设置共享权限的步骤:
(1)进入共享目录的父目录,使用chmod
命令设置共享权限,将共享目录的权限设置为所有用户可读、可写:
chmod 777 /home/user
(2)使用chown
命令将共享目录的所有权设置为用户vboxsf
,该用户是VMware Tools使用的用户:
chown vboxsf:vboxsf /home/user/share
4、配置虚拟机共享设置
在虚拟机中,需要配置共享设置以映射共享目录,以下是配置虚拟机共享设置的步骤:
(1)打开虚拟机设置,选择“选项”标签。
(2)在“共享文件夹”选项卡中,点击“添加”按钮。
(3)在弹出的对话框中,选择“自动挂载”,然后点击“浏览”按钮。
(4)选择之前创建的共享目录,点击“确定”按钮。
(5)在“挂载点”文本框中,输入共享目录在虚拟机中的路径,例如/mnt/share
。
(6)点击“确定”按钮,完成虚拟机共享设置。
5、在虚拟机中访问共享目录
在虚拟机中,可以使用cd
命令进入挂载的共享目录,然后进行文件操作。
cd /mnt/share
三、VMware虚拟机共享文件Linux路径的优化
1、使用NFS共享
NFS(Network File System)是一种网络文件系统,可以实现高效、安全的文件共享,在VMware虚拟机中,可以使用NFS共享来优化文件传输速度,以下是使用NFS共享的步骤:
(1)在宿主机上,安装NFS服务器软件,例如nfs-kernel-server
。
(2)在宿主机上,创建共享目录,并设置共享权限。
(3)在虚拟机中,配置NFS客户端,挂载共享目录。
2、使用SMB共享
SMB(Server Message Block)是一种网络文件共享协议,广泛应用于Windows系统,在VMware虚拟机中,可以使用SMB共享来优化文件传输速度,以下是使用SMB共享的步骤:
(1)在宿主机上,安装SMB服务器软件,例如smbfs
。
(2)在宿主机上,创建共享目录,并设置共享权限。
(3)在虚拟机中,配置SMB客户端,挂载共享目录。
3、使用SSHFS共享
SSHFS(Secure Shell File System)是一种通过SSH协议实现安全文件共享的文件系统,在VMware虚拟机中,可以使用SSHFS共享来优化文件传输速度,以下是使用SSHFS共享的步骤:
(1)在宿主机上,安装SSHFS客户端软件,例如sshfs
。
(2)在宿主机上,创建共享目录,并设置共享权限。
(3)在虚拟机中,使用SSHFS命令挂载共享目录。
本文详细介绍了在VMware虚拟机中实现Linux共享目录的方法,并针对共享路径进行了优化,通过以上方法,可以方便地在虚拟机与宿主机之间传输文件,提高工作效率,在实际应用中,可以根据具体需求选择合适的共享方式,以实现最优的性能。
本文链接:https://www.zhitaoyun.cn/362092.html
发表评论